H140 unveiled: Airbus expands light twin-engine helicopter lineup

Airbus Helicopters has introduced the H140, a new light twin-engine helicopter, at the VERTICON exhibition in Dallas, Texas. The 3-tonne-class rotorcraft is designed for emergency medical services (EMS), passenger transport, and private and business aviation. The helicopter is expected to enter service in 2028, initially targeting the EMS sector.

A full-scale model of the H140 in an EMS configuration was presented at the event. The helicopter features a new T-shaped tail boom with an optimized Fenestron for reduced noise levels, a five-blade bearingless main rotor, and upgraded engines. Its expanded cabin space, large windows, and redesigned layout can accommodate up to six passengers. The high tail boom and large sliding and clamshell doors allow for easier patient loading and access to different stretcher systems, including intensive care units and transport incubators.

The H140 is powered by the Safran Arrius 2E engine, producing 700 shp, and is equipped with a dual-channel full-authority digital engine control (FADEC) system. This setup manages both engines, optimizing performance and providing additional power reserves in case of single-engine operation.

The rotor system used on the H140 is the same five-bladed bearingless design introduced on the H145 in 2019. This design aims to simplify maintenance and improve reliability. Operators will follow an optimized maintenance schedule, aligning airframe and engine servicing intervals to reduce operational costs. Airbus Helicopters plans to build four dedicated prototypes, with flight testing already underway at its Donauwörth facility.

The helicopter will also feature the Helionix avionics system, which is used in other Airbus helicopter models such as the H135, H145, H160, and H175. Helionix includes a 4-axis autopilot and an advanced cockpit layout designed to enhance situational awareness and reduce pilot workload.
